CRM Hedge Fund Activity: Q3 2025 in Review

2,808 of the 7,621 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Salesforce (CRM) for Q3 2025, worth a combined $180B — down 14% from $210B a quarter earlier.

Sellers outnumbered buyers: 296 funds closed out of CRM and 201 opened new positions — a net loss of 95 holders — while 1,218 trimmed existing stakes and 1,157 added.

The largest buyer was Capital World Investors, adding an estimated $2.68B. The largest seller was Wellington Management Group, cutting an estimated $1.33B.
